Key Ingredients and Benefits
Fermented ingredients have taken center stage in the beauty industry due to their ability to deliver potent nutrients and active compounds that traditional skincare formulations often lack. Below are some standout ingredients found in fermented moisturizers and their remarkable benefits:
- Lactobacillus Ferment: Known for its probiotic properties, this ingredient helps balance the skin microbiome, reducing irritation and supporting barrier repair.
- Fermented Rice Water: Rich in antioxidants and amino acids, it promotes cell turnover and improves elasticity, making it ideal for anti-aging routines.
- Bifida Ferment Lysate: A powerhouse for sensitive skin, it calms redness and strengthens the skin’s protective layer against environmental aggressors.
- Gluconolactone: A gentle exfoliant derived from fermentation, it enhances hydration without causing irritation, perfect for those with acne-prone or combination skin.
These ingredients work synergistically to create a soothing formula that not only repairs but also revitalizes the skin.
What Makes Fermented Ingredient Moisturizers Unique
Fermented ingredient moisturizers stand out due to their advanced formulation techniques and rigorous scientific validation. Unlike conventional moisturizers, these products undergo a fermentation process that breaks down molecules into smaller, more bioavailable forms. This allows for deeper penetration and enhanced efficacy.

How to Use Fermented Moisturizers in Your Skincare Routine
Integrating fermented ingredient moisturizers into your daily regimen is simple yet transformative. Follow these steps for optimal results:
- Cleanse your face using a gentle cleanser suitable for your skin type.
- Apply a hydrating toner to prep the skin and enhance absorption.
- Dispense a pea-sized amount of fermented moisturizer onto your fingertips and gently massage it into your skin using upward motions.
- For added protection during the day, follow up with a broad-spectrum sunscreen. At night, allow the moisturizer to work its magic as you sleep.
Consistency is key. Incorporating this step into both morning and evening routines ensures continuous nourishment and long-term benefits.
